Как изрязвате линия в Linux?

Как да отрежа линия в Linux?

Командата cut в UNIX е команда за изрязване на секциите от всеки ред на файлове и запис на резултата в стандартен изход. Може да се използва за изрязване на части от ред по позиция на байт, знак и поле. По принцип командата cut разрязва ред и извлича текста.

Как изрязвате линия в Unix?

За да изрежете по символ, използвайте опцията -c. Това избира знаците, дадени на опцията -c. Това може да бъде списък от числа, разделени със запетая, диапазон от числа или едно число.

Как изрязвате файл в Linux?

1) Командата cut се използва за показване на избрани части от съдържанието на файла в UNIX. 2) Разделителят по подразбиране в командата за изрязване е „tab“, можете да промените разделителя с опцията „-d“ в командата за изрязване. 3) Командата cut в Linux ви позволява да изберете част от съдържанието по байтове, по символ и по поле или колона.

Как да изрежа в Ubuntu?

Изрязване, копиране и поставяне в терминала на Ubuntu

  1. В повечето приложения Cut, Copy и Paste са съответно Ctrl + X, Ctrl + C и Ctrl+V.
  2. В терминала Ctrl+C е командата за отмяна. Вместо това използвайте тези в терминала:
  3. За да изрежете Ctrl + Shift + X.
  4. За да копирате Ctrl + Shift + C.
  5. За да поставите Ctrl + Shift + V.

Как да премахна празни редове в Unix?

d е командата sed за изтриване на ред. ^$ е регулярен израз, отговарящ само на празен ред, начало на ред, последвано от край на ред. Можете да използвате опцията -v с grep, за да премахнете съвпадащите празни редове. С Awk, NF се задава само на непразни редове.

Какво прави cut в Linux?

cut е помощна програма от командния ред, която ви позволява да изрязвате части от редове от определени файлове или предавани данни и да отпечатвате резултата на стандартен изход. Може да се използва за изрязване на части от ред по разделител, позиция на байт и знак.

Каква е употребата на awk в Linux?

Awk е помощна програма, която позволява на програмиста да пише малки, но ефективни програми под формата на изрази, които дефинират текстови шаблони, които трябва да се търсят във всеки ред на документ и действието, което трябва да се предприеме, когато се намери съвпадение в рамките на линия. Awk се използва най-вече за сканиране и обработка на шаблони.

Коя команда се използва за рязане?

Общи клавишни комбинации

Рязане Копирайте
ябълка ⌘ Command + X ⌘ Command + C
Windows/GNOME/KDE Control + X / ⇧ Shift + Delete Control + C / Control + Insert
Терминални емулатори на GNOME/KDE Control + ⇧ Shift + C / Control + Insert
BeOS Alt+X Alt + C

Какво е поле в Linux?

Поле според POSIX е всяка част от ред, ограничена от някой от знаците в IFS, „разделител на поле за въвеждане (или вътрешен разделител на полета)“. Стойността по подразбиране за това е интервал, последван от хоризонтален табулатор, последван от нов ред.

Кой командва в Linux?

Стандартната Unix команда, която показва списък с потребители, които в момента са влезли в компютъра. Командата who е свързана с командата w , която предоставя същата информация, но също така показва допълнителни данни и статистически данни.

Как работи grep в Linux?

Grep е Linux / Unix инструмент за команден ред, използван за търсене на низ от знаци в определен файл. Шаблонът за текстово търсене се нарича регулярен израз. Когато намери съвпадение, той отпечатва реда с резултата. Командата grep е удобна при търсене в големи регистрационни файлове.

Как изрязвате и поставяте файлове в Linux?

Използвайте командата cp, за да копирате файл, синтаксисът е cp sourcefile destinationfile. Използвайте командата mv, за да преместите файла, по същество го изрежете и поставете някъде другаде.

Как да променя разделителя в Linux?

Shell скрипт за промяна на разделителя на файл:

С помощта на командата за заместване на обвивката всички запетаи се заменят с двоеточия. „${line/,/:}“ ще замени само първото съвпадение. Допълнителната наклонена черта в „${line//,/:}“ ще замени всички съвпадения. Забележка: Този метод ще работи в bash и ksh1 или по-висока версия, а не във всички вкусове.

Как режеш с awk?

Можете да изрежете в awk, като използвате функцията split на awk.
...

  1. Задайте разделителя на изходното поле да бъде тръба между две интервали.
  2. Проверете първото поле, за да видите дали завършва с 3433.
  3. Разделете първото поле с точка и съхранете резултатите в масив с име a.

27 ян. 2017 г.

Харесва ли тази публикация? Моля, споделете с приятелите си:
ОС днес